Central Florida(-14.5) at South Florida: HIT! UCF may have won, but they lost the war. They are going to have a really hard time beating Memphis without McKenzie Milton under center. He still led the game in passing despite leaving the game in the second quarter.

Oklahoma(-2.5) at West Virginia: HIT! Here is the actual transcript of the coin toss at midfield: Kyler Murray “You see the over/under is the highest ever?” Will Grier “You seen your defense? We’ll hold up our end of the bargain.” Kyler: “Hold my beer.” At some point it becomes an insult to defenses everywhere to call Oklahoma’s defense a defense, but they came up with a couple of huge plays when they needed them to have Oklahoma sniffing the playoffs once again.

Washington at Washington State(-2.5): MISS! Not to take anything away from Washington, but I knew as soon as it started snowing that the Leaches were doomed. Washington State is not built to play in that kind of weather. Washington does better the more sloppy the game is, so it fit them perfectly. If this had been a clear night, I still think Wazzu wins, but it was a great game none the less.

Michigan(-4.5) at Ohio State: MISS! Harbaugh is the first Michigan coach to start 0-4 against Ohio State, but this loss was worse than the other three, and not just because of the score. Michigan game into this game with an aura of invincibility on defense, giving up just 14 points per game, then gets gutted by Ohio State. The same Ohio State offense that has struggled most of the month of November. This was a choke job to end all choke jobs.

Georgia Tech at Georgia(-17.5): MISS! Ramblin Wreck is right! The final score belies just how much of a blowout this actually was. The Dawgs were up 45-7 before they let their foot off their throats.

LSU at Texas A&M(-3.5): HIT! 115 points Oklahoma and West Virginia? Is that all you got? Joe Burrow and Kellen Mond say hold my Southern Comfort. In all seriousness though, this game should have been over in the first overtime. That play by Sternberger sure looked like a catch and fumble. Still, it’s a win for me either way, and one of the most legendary college football games ever! The worst part? Ed Orgeron had to stand soaked in Gatorade for all seven of those overtimes!
